Matthew McConaughey has been in a lot of movies over the last forty years, but there’s one movie that fans want to talk about more than any other when they see him. And it’s probably not the one you’re expecting it to be.

Alright, Alright, Alright?

Could it be Dazed and Confused? Contact? The Wedding Planner? Frailty? How to Lose a Guy in 10 Days? The Wolf of Wall Street?

Nope, the one film McConaughey most often talks about with fans is Christopher Nolan’s Interstellar.

The sci-fi epic celebrated its tenth anniversary several years ago, and McConaughey told Variety that the film is bigger than ever. “The 10-year anniversary of ‘Interstellar’ was like the movie had just been released,” he said. “The people that come up to me, 95% of it is [to talk about] Interstellar.

It’s certainly one of McConaughey’s best, but I must admit that I’m surprised Interstellar takes up so much of his interactions with fans. I would have bet cash money that most are giving him the “alright, alright, alright.” That’s probably the remaining 5%.

Interstellar was a big success upon its release in 2014, earning largely positive reviews and grossing over $681 million. “In Earth’s future, a global crop blight and second Dust Bowl are slowly rendering the planet uninhabitable,” reads the synopsis. “Professor Brand (Michael Caine), a brilliant NASA physicist, is working on plans to save mankind by transporting Earth’s population to a new home via a wormhole. But first, Brand must send former NASA pilot Cooper (Matthew McConaughey) and a team of researchers through the wormhole and across the galaxy to find out which of three planets could be mankind’s new home.

The Rivals of Amziah King

McConaughey will soon be seen in The Rivals of Amziah King. Following the death of her mother, Kateri (Angelina LookingGlass) reunites with her beloved former foster father, Amziah King (Matthew McConaughey), a honey-maker working in the backwoods of rural Oklahoma.

The film actually had its world premiere at the 2025 South by Southwest Film & TV Festival, but is finally set to hit theaters with a limited release on August 14, before going wide on August 21.

In his review, our own Chris Bumbray said, “The Rivals of Amziah King one of the most unpredictable and wildly entertaining films I’ve seen in a while. Hopefully, now that it’s finally coming out it doesn’t fly under the radar, as it’s a great piece of work and should rank among McConaughey’s best-ever roles.
